How Our Garage Water Damage Cleanup Process Works

Proper water damage cleanup is a precise science. You see, when water’s involved, it’s not just about sucking it up and calling it a day. It’s about finding the source, containing the damage, and removing every last drop of moisture. We use moisture meters to identify the problem areas, then set up our heavy-duty equipment to start the drying process.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Watkins Glen, NY

The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Watkins Glen, NY will depend on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. These are just estimates – every job’s unique, and our quotes are always free. Don’t guess – get a quote today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Containment $500 – $1,500 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, local conditions
Moisture Removal and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Equipment needed, duration of the job, number of areas affected
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Type of equipment used, amount of area to be sanitized
Repairs and Replacements $500 – $2,500 Materials needed, complexity of the repairs
Final Inspection and Restoration $100 – $500 Duration of the job, number of areas affected

Q: Will my insurance cover garage water damage cleanup?

A: That depends on your policy. Some insurance providers will cover water damage cleanup, while others might not. Check your policy to see what’s covered.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my garage?

A: Preventing water damage in your garage is easier than you think. Regularly inspect your roof, gutters, and downspouts to ensure they’re in good working condition. Don’t neglect your gutters – clogged gutters can cause serious issues.
